Nwokedi’s reappointment in Imo excites youths, others

The reappointment of Hon. Stanford Arinze Nwokedi as Senior Special Assistant (SSA) to Gov. Hope Uzodimma on Public Enlightenment is eliciting excitement among youths and other stakeholders in the state.

Many believe that Nwokedi’s reappointment into the Expanded Executive Council of the Imo State Government of Shared Prosperity is well-thought-out and well deserved because of his sterling performance.
